The 2004 Fountain 42 Lightning is a high-performance offshore sport boat built on the proven race platform that holds the V-bottom world speed record. Twin Mercury 525 Racing engines with staggered configuration power the boat, coupled to Bravo XR drives. The top ends of both motors were recently serviced, and a compression test was completed on August 5, 2024 with no additional running hours since.
The cabin features a single berth with one head and a custom carbon fiber dash. The boat carries the graphics from its previous role as a show boat for TIRET Watches, with some light dock rash on the painted surfaces that can be refinished.
Recent updates include a new companionway top lid and swim ladder hatch on order from Fountain. A triple axle trailer is included with the boat. At cruising speed the boat reaches approximately 43 knots, with a maximum speed over 71 knots.
